Key Features to Look for in a Long-Lasting Flashlight
When searching for a flashlight designed for long blackouts and power outages, there are several key features to consider. Firstly, look for models that boast high-efficiency LED technology, as these produce less heat and consume less energy compared to traditional incandescent bulbs. This ensures your flashlight remains bright for an extended period without draining the battery quickly.
Rechargeable batteries are another essential component. Opting for flashlights that use replaceable or rechargeable lithium-ion batteries will save you from frequent replacements. These batteries hold a charge longer and can be recharged numerous times, making them a sustainable choice for prolonged power cuts. Additionally, some models feature smart charging systems that optimize battery life, allowing you to make the most of every charge cycle.
Top Technologies for Enhanced Battery Life
In the quest for flashlights designed for power outages, the focus is inevitably on battery-efficient technologies that can withstand extended use. LED lighting has emerged as a game-changer in this domain. These energy-efficient diodes consume significantly less power compared to traditional incandescent bulbs, leading to longer flashlight runtime. Advanced LED designs also offer higher color rendering indices, ensuring accurate color representation during emergencies.
Beyond LEDs, innovative technologies like lithium-ion batteries further enhance flashlight performance for long blackouts. Lithium-ion units provide superior energy density, allowing for compact flashlights with impressive runtime. Smart power management systems integrated into these flashlights optimally distribute energy, prioritizing beams where needed and extending the overall lifespan of the device. Such features make them indispensable tools for preparedness in areas prone to frequent power outages.
Popular Brands and Their Innovations
When it comes to flashlights designed for power outages, several brands have made notable innovations in battery efficiency. Among the most popular are Streamlight and Fenix. Streamlight offers a range of durable, high-performance flashlights with advanced battery technology, ensuring prolonged use during blackouts. Their tactical flashlights, like the ProTek 1850, feature long-lasting LEDs and innovative charging systems that make them ideal for emergency preparedness.
Fenix, on the other hand, is known for its cutting-edge design and powerful illumination. Their models, such as the TK75, boast impressive brightness levels and customizable lighting modes, providing users with versatility in various power outage scenarios. These brands continuously push the boundaries of flashlight technology, catering to the growing demand for reliable and battery-efficient flashlights for long blackouts.

Maintenance and Care Tips for Prolonged Use
To ensure your flashlight remains reliable during extended power outages, regular maintenance and care are essential. Start by keeping the device clean; remove any debris or dust that might interfere with its operation. Use a soft cloth to gently wipe down the exterior and the lens for optimal performance. Avoid exposing the flashlight to extreme temperatures; excessive heat or cold can impact battery life and overall functionality. Store it in a cool, dry place when not in use. Additionally, regularly inspect the batteries for any signs of damage or leakage to prevent unexpected failures during critical moments.
Remember to also handle the flashlight with care, as drops or rough treatment can cause internal damage. Always use the provided protective case to safeguard the light and its components. Periodically checking the battery life and replacing them before they reach their end is a proactive approach. By following these simple steps, you’ll be well-prepared for power outages, ensuring your flashlight for power outages remains in top condition for when you need it most.
Future Trends: Smart Flashlights for Better Preparedness
As we move forward, technology is paving the way for smarter and more efficient solutions during power outages—including flashlights designed specifically for long-term use in blackouts. Future flashlights are likely to incorporate advanced energy-saving features like adaptive brightness control, which adjusts light output based on ambient conditions and movement detection. This ensures longer battery life, making them ideal for emergency preparedness.
Additionally, the integration of wireless charging capabilities could be a game-changer, eliminating the need for constant battery replacement or manual charging. Smart flashlights may also include connectivity options like Bluetooth, enabling users to control and monitor their flashlight from their smartphones—a significant upgrade from traditional models. These trends suggest that flashlights for power outages are evolving into versatile tools that enhance preparedness and safety during unforeseen disruptions.
